South Africa

Renergen Limited

  • Renergen has announced the successful placement of an aggregate of 4 365 670 shares.
  • 2 336 449 CHESS Depository Interests were placed at A$2.14 per security.
  • 2 029 221 new ordinary shares at R24.64 per security.
  • A total of R107.6 million was raised.

Telkom SA SOC Ltd- Results for the six months ended 30 September 2022

  • Revenue fell by 0.7% to R21 150 million.
  • EBITDA fell by 17.3% with EBITDA margin at 23.4%.
  • Basic EPS fell by 52.5% to 131.6 cents per share.
  • IT revenue grew by 16.5% to R3 119 million.
  • Mobile customer base grew by 10.9% to 18.0 million.

Prosus

  • Prosus has acquired the remaining 33.3% stake in Ifood from Just Eat for EUR1.5bn in cash.

RFG Holdings Limited- Results for the year ended 2 October 2022 and cash dividend declaration

  • Group revenue grew by 21.9% to R7.3 billion.
  • Operating profit grew by 54.1% to R574 million.
  • The board of directors has declared a gross cash dividend of 45.8 cents per share which will be paid on Monday, 23 January 2023.

Prosus- Interim Results announcement for the six months ended 30 September 2022

  • Revenue from total operations grew by 23.3% to $3 780 million.
  • Operating loss from total operations improved by 77% to a loss of $70 million.
  • EPS from total operations fell by 82% to 181 U.S. cents per share.

Glencore PLC

  • Glencore has entered into an agreement with Metals Acquisition Corp to sell Glencores Cobar copper mine in New South Wales, Australia and will receive US$1.1 billion.

 

The U.S.

Tesla

  • Tesla CEO Elon Musk told South Korean President Yoon Suk Yeol that South Korea is one of top candidates for investment.

Manchester United

  • Manchester United's owners the Glazer family announced today they're exploring a sale of the team.
  • The Board will consider all strategic alternatives, including new investment into the club, a sale".

Deere earnings

  • EPS of $7.44 beating expectations of $7.11.
  • Revenue of $15.54B beating expectations of $13.39B.
